- The distance between Wairapukao Forest, New Zealand and Tanta, Egypt is approximately 16,771 km or 10,422 mi.
- To reach Wairapukao Forest in this distance one would set out from Tanta bearing 114.8° or ESE and follow the great circles arc to approach Wairapukao Forest bearing 85.2° or E .
- Wairapukao Forest has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Tanta has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- Wairapukao Forest is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Tanta is in or near the subtropical desert biome.
- The average annual temperature is 8.7 °C (15.6°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.8 °C (5°F) less in Wairapukao Forest.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1322.7 mm (52.1 in) more which is equivalent to 1322.7 l/m² (32.46 US gal/ft²) or 13,227,000 l/ha (1,414,054 US gal/ac) more. About 27 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 8.4° lower in Wairapukao Forest than in Tanta.
